1. The word Buscando means “searching” or “looking for” in English. 2. It is a present participle form of the Spanish verb Buscar which means “to search” or “to look for”. 3. In English, Buscando is often used in phrases like “I am searching for my keys” or “She is looking for a job”.

Translation Options

There are various alternatives to convey the meaning of “buscando” in English. Let’s take a closer look at some of the most common translations:1. Searching: This word is the direct translation of “buscando” and is widely used to express the act of looking for something specific. For example, “I am searching for my keys” would be “Estoy buscando mis llaves” in Spanish.2. Looking for: This translation captures the same essence as “buscando” and is frequently used when seeking someone or something. For instance, if you are looking for a good restaurant, you would say “Estoy buscando un buen restaurante.”3. Seeking: This word conveys a slightly more formal tone and is often used in a broader sense. It implies actively trying to find or obtain something. For example, “She is seeking employment” translates to “Ella está buscando empleo” in Spanish.

Contextual Usage

The usage of these translations may vary depending on the context. Here are a few examples to help you understand how to use them correctly:1. I am searching for my phone: “Estoy buscando mi teléfono.” 2. They are looking for a new house: “Están buscando una casa nueva.” 3. He is seeking advice from a professional: “Él está buscando consejo de un profesional.”It is important to note that these translations are not always interchangeable, and the context will determine which one best fits your intended meaning. Therefore, it is crucial to be mindful of the specific situation in which you want to use these words.

Common Expressions

Apart from these direct translations, there are also common expressions in Spanish that can convey the idea of “buscando.” Here are a few examples:1. Estar en busca de: This expression is synonymous with “searching for” and is frequently used in a more formal setting. For instance, “Estoy en busca de una solución” translates to “I am searching for a solution” in English.2. Andar buscando: This expression is used to describe someone who is constantly looking for something or someone. For example, “Juan anda buscando oportunidades de empleo” translates to “Juan is constantly looking for job opportunities.”
